What to sell at KidsTown

Please read carefully for new changes this season!

     To maintain the high standards we have set and quality of items available for purchase, we will be inspecting each item on drop off.  We ask that you only bring items of the quality and condition that you would be willing to purchase yourself.   Items that are torn, soiled, outdated or have missing parts will not be accepted.

 

WE WILL GLADLY ACCEPT:

  • Children’s Spring / Summer Clothing, (girls sizes: preemie thru size 16) (boys sizes: preemie thru 14) ***LIMIT OF 150 of BEST Clothing items per consignor.  (A multi piece outfit priced together will be counted as 1 item.)  Note: There is NO limit on toys, equipment, etc.

  • Sales Incentive: Sell more and you can bring more!  Consignors who achieve a high sell thru may be allowed to bring more than the 150 clothing limit in future sales.    (KidsTown will contact those consignors eligible). 

  • Baby & Children’s Bedding and room decor, bassinets, rocking chairs, high chairs, strollers, swings, pack and plays (must be assembled) changing tables, bouncy seats, baby gates, toddler beds, children's and baby furniture.

  • KidsTown WILL accept cribs that make into a toddler bed but they must be sold as a "Toddler Bed". http://www.cpsc.gov/onsafety/2011/06/the-new-crib-standard-questions-and-answers/

  • Shoes in excellent condition only!  (Limit of 5 pair of shoes per gender).  Shoes must be in size appropriate Ziploc type bag. Index card may be placed inside the bag or taped to the outside of the bag.  Bag must be sealed securely with packing tape.

  • Child appropriate toys, videos, CDs, DVDs, books, games, puzzles, computer games, etc.. (Videos, DVDs must be in the original case).(Please secure ALL loose pieces in sealed Ziploc bag).  Game boy, play stations, game cube, etc. also accepted.     

  • Sports equipment, bikes (with training wheels or kickstands), skates, wagons, scooters, riding toys, basketball goals, battery operated  cars, etc.

  • Play Equipment, Play kitchens, workshops, table and chairs, train tables, doll houses, slides, swings, etc.

  • Home School Curriculum.

  • Dancewear, Gymnastic wear, Karate wear, Dress Up clothes, Costumes

  • Grab Bags that are theme oriented (small Barbie items, army toys, small cars, etc….) Place items in a clear plastic Ziploc bag (not brown bag) and seal the top of the bag with packing tape.  Attach index card to the OUTSIDE of the bag.

 

WE ARE UNABLE TO ACCEPT:

  • Any item recalled by the CPSC and not in compliance of the CPSIA, click here to view recalls: www.cpsc.gov .

  • We are unable to accept Fall and Winter items for this sale, please save them for our Fall Sale in July.

  • IMPORTANT: KidsTown is unable to accept ANY Crib made prior to June 28, 2011. The CPSC states: Beginning June 28, 2011, all cribs manufactured and sold (including resale) must comply with new and improved federal safety standards. The new rules, which apply to full-size and non full-size cribs, prohibit the manufacture or sale of traditional drop-side rail cribs, strengthen crib slats and mattress supports, improve the quality of hardware and require more rigorous testing. The details of the rule are available on CPSC’s website at: http://www.cpsc.gov/businfo/frnotices/fr11/cribfinal.pdf .  (We will accept cribs that make into a toddler bed but they must be sold as a "Toddler Bed".) http://www.cpsc.gov/onsafety/2011/06/the-new-crib-standard-questions-and-answers/

  • Used undergarments (Only NEW in the package undergarments will be accepted).

  • Maternity or Junior Clothing.

  • Battery operated toys without the batteries (Inexpensive batteries are available at most dollar discount stores).

  • Car seats (unless they are infant seats which are part of a stroller/travel system).  No car seat bases will be sold.

  • Stuffed Animals - Due to space we are NOT able to accept Stuffed Animals.

  • Any type of jewelry.

  • Stained, torn, extremely worn, faded or out of date items. Broken or items with missing parts.

  • Household items (candles, dishes, household pictures that are not child related, etc.).

  • Improperly Tagged Items! – (We accept 3 x 5 Cards Only).

  LIMIT OF 150 CLOTHING items per consignor. 

Minimum price of $3 per item***

***Exception: $1 minimum price will be allowed on Books, Videos, CDs and DVDs.

A multi piece outfit priced together is counted as 1 item.

NOTE: there is NO limit on toys or equipment.
